zoukankan      html  css  js  c++  java
  • WPF的组成架构

       

        Windows呈现基础(Windows Presentation foundation,WPF)是微软新一代图形系统,运行,NET Framework3.0架构下,为用户界面、2D/3D图形、文档和媒体提供了同一的描述和操作方法。WPF不仅带来了3D界面,而且其图形向量渲染引擎也大大改进了传统的2D界面,如从ViSTA开始的Winsows操作系统窗体的半透明效果等都得益于WPF。WPF对子WIndows客户端的开发来说,提供了丰富的,NET UI架构,集成了矢量图形,丰富的流动文字支持,3D视觉效果和强大无比的控件模型架构。

    利用WPF基础可以编写出独立于平台的应用程序,清楚地定义了设计和功能之间的界限

    WPF程序将同时包含XAML代码和程序代码,首先使用XAML定义程序界面看,然后在用.NET语言编写相应的逻辑代码。

    WPF的构成组件有PresentationFramework、PresentationCore、CommonLanguageRuntime、Milcore、User32、DirectX、Kernel等,七杂红presentation、presentationCore、Milcore三部分是WPF的核心组件。

    PresentationFramework和PresentationCore是托管模块,而Milcore是非托管的。

  • 相关阅读:
    几种排序算法比较
    VB 增强的部件与引用
    EXCEL表格常用函数使用的难点
    VBA取得EXCEL表格中的行数和列数
    VB指针 与CopyMemory
    【VB】StrConv函数 vbUnicode用法
    TCP/IP笔记(七)TCP详解
    TCP/IP笔记(六)TCP与UDP
    TCP/IP笔记(四)IP协议
    TCP/IP笔记(三)数据链路层
  • 原文地址:https://www.cnblogs.com/xiaowie/p/8888365.html
Copyright © 2011-2022 走看看